The Certified Park and Recreation Professional (CPRP) certification is the national standard for all parks and recreation professionals who want to be at the forefront of their profession. Attaining the CPRP designation shows that you have met education and experience qualifications, and illustrates your commitment to the profession as well as your knowledge and understanding of key concepts within parks and recreation. The Aquatic Facility Operator (AFO) course is a national certification program offered by the National Recreation and Park Association and hosted by the Illinois Park and Recreation Association. The program is designed to provide the most comprehensive and up-to-date training for pool operators and focuses on water chemistry, disinfection, mechanical systems, operations, healthy pools and safety.
